Axel Blackwood lost everything in one night. The sudden attack from the powerful pack killed all of his family, friends, and men. His mate even rejected him before his death and chose to be with the Alpha who slaughtered his pack. When he thought that he was dead, he found himself waking up in a stranger’s bed. He met his second chance mate but his damaged heart could not handle any mate bond. When he was ready to reject her, he learned that Cora Huxley was having a tough life just like he was. One night, intruders tried to kill Axel when he was with his mate in the wood. The strike boiled his body for he almost lost Cora in the assault. Anger drove him to the edge of his peaceful mind. It seemed like peace was not a solution to his problem. He decided to retaliate and take back what he was once lost. But first, he needed to find the traitor who spread his new location. Could he the heart of Cora’s Alpha and pack to help him seek retribution? How could he over a mighty pack that once beaten him to death?
